TPWallet接入BSC:私密支付、弹性云计算与矿池协同的全景探讨

本文围绕“TPWallet添加BSC链钱包”展开系统性探讨,重点从私密支付功能、创新型科技发展、行业研究、转账体验、弹性云计算系统以及矿池生态六个方向切入,给出可落地的设计思路与风险观察。

一、TPWallet添加BSC链钱包:从“连上链”到“可用且可信”

在多链钱包场景下,添加BSC链钱包不仅是配置网络参数,更是对地址推导、交易签名、链上交互与安全校验的一整套流程复核。一般而言,需要明确:

1)链参数:RPC端点、ChainId(BSC主网通常为56,测试网为97)、浏览器地址、原生币符号(BNB)、区块确认策略等。

2)账户体系:助记词/私钥派生路径(常见为BIP44/49/84体系中的变体,具体取决于TPWallet实现),以及对兼容性的验证(同一助记词在BSC上的地址应与预期钱包导出结果一致)。

3)交易构造:转账(native token)与合约交互(如ERC20风格代币)的交易字段组装、gas估算、nonce管理。

4)安全校验:签名前的余额与gas上限提示、地址校验(是否为合法EVM地址)、链ID防重放校验。

5)可观测性:交易广播、回执状态(pending/confirmed/failed)与失败原因映射。

二、私密支付功能:在“隐私”与“合规/可追溯”之间找平衡

私密支付并非单一技术开关,更像是隐私层与链上机制、风控策略的耦合。若TPWallet在BSC侧构建私密支付体验,可讨论以下路线:

1)隐私层实现思路

- 交易层隐私:通过零知识证明、承诺方案或混合/路由策略隐藏部分交易元数据。

- 地址/金额遮蔽:将“收款方地址、转账金额”等信息进行加密或承诺,再通过链下/链上验证恢复可用性。

- 轻量验证:在客户端生成证明、或借助可信执行环境/服务端生成证明(注意信任模型)。

2)链上约束与BSC生态

BSC是EVM兼容链,但其合约执行模型与Gas成本会影响隐私方案落地成本。因此需要评估:

- 证明验证的Gas开销与失败率;

- 合约部署与升级策略;

- 与现有隐私/混币/隐私路由协议的兼容。

3)合规与风控的“可运行”设计

即便强调隐私,也要考虑:

- 反洗钱/制裁合规的最小必要披露(例如可提供审计证据的“选择性披露”机制);

- 对异常地址、合约交互模式的风险评分;

- 交易失败的可解释性:用户能理解“为什么失败”,而不是只看到错误码。

三、创新型科技发展:把“体验”当作工程目标

创新不只来自新链或新协议,也来自工程化能力。TPWallet在BSC接入后,可围绕以下技术创新方向:

1)跨链路由与多RPC冗余

通过多RPC节点池提高稳定性:同一请求可在节点抖动时快速切换,减少“链上交互卡死”。

2)智能Gas策略

根据网络拥堵动态调整gasPrice/gasLimit;对用户展示友好的“快/标准/省”选项,并能回溯到具体策略。

3)交易加速与替代策略(Replace-by-fee)

当pending时间过长,若使用EVM的nonce机制,可通过提高gas价格替代同nonce交易,减少用户等待。

4)隐私相关的性能优化

如果有私密支付模块,需关注:证明生成耗时、移动端算力、缓存策略与错误重试。

四、行业研究:BSC钱包集成的竞争点与差异化

在行业层面,用户选择钱包通常看三件事:稳定性、安全性、成本/体验。对BSC接入而言,研究重点可以这样归纳:

1)生态成熟度

BSC DeFi、交易所聚合与跨链桥活跃,意味着钱包需要更强的交互能力:转账、代币查询、授权(approve)、路由聚合。

2)合规趋势

越来越多钱包会在风控层引入地址信誉、合约风险提示。即便做私密支付,也需要在策略上与本地法规与平台政策适配。

3)用户体验差异化

- 交易状态可视化:pending/confirmations/失败原因。

- 安全提示:钓鱼合约、异常approve金额提醒。

- 低门槛:导入、添加网络、切换链一气呵成。

4)成本与效率

隐私支付与复杂证明会增加计算和gas成本。差异化可来自“更省、更快、更可控”的工程优化。

五、转账:从转账流程到极限场景的韧性设计

围绕“转账”展开,建议在TPWallet做以下细化:

1)基础流程

- 输入收款地址与金额;

- 自动估算gas与总费用;

- 显示预计到账(基于区块确认数策略);

- 签名并广播;

- 轮询或订阅回执。

2)弹性处理失败

可能失败原因包括:余额不足、gas不足、nonce冲突、链拥堵、合约执行回退等。客户端需要:

- 将错误码映射为可理解的提示;

- 允许用户用更高gas重试(在安全范围内)。

3)ERC20风格代币转账注意点

代币合约可能返回值不规范(返回bool/不返回),因此需兼容处理;同时授权与转账的组合流程要避免“授权未生效”的时序问题。

4)隐私支付的转账确认体验

若私密支付涉及承诺/解密/证明流程,需要定义“用户何时视为完成”:

- 证明提交是否算完成?

- 链上事件是否算完成?

- 解密/验证失败是否回滚并如何提示?

六、弹性云计算系统:支撑高并发与低延迟的底座

TPWallet在BSC侧的服务若依赖后端(如gas估算、交易索引、私密证明辅助、通知服务),就需要“弹性云计算系统”。探讨其关键能力:

1)弹性伸缩

根据请求量与链上事件吞吐动态扩容:RPC转发、索引服务、消息推送队列等。

2)多层缓存与降级

- 缓存链上读请求(余额/代币元数据/区块时间);

- 链路抖动时启用降级策略(例如只展示基础余额,延迟加载复杂数据)。

3)队列与幂等

交易广播、回执处理、通知发送都要具备幂等性,避免重复推送或重复入库。

4)链事件索引与一致性

事件索引应考虑区块重组(reorg)与最终性确认:使用确认数策略降低误判。

5)安全与隔离

对密钥派生、签名服务(如有)与私密证明服务进行权限隔离;对敏感日志做脱敏,减少泄漏面。

七、矿池:从收益分配到网络稳定的关联视角

矿池并不直接等同于“钱包功能”,但它影响链的出块稳定性与交易确认速度,从而影响钱包体验与私密支付的确认逻辑。

1)与钱包体验的连接点

- 出块与拥堵:矿池的算力分布与出块节奏会影响gas市场与确认时间。

- 确认策略:钱包需要根据网络稳定性调整“确认数”和“重试/替代”策略。

2)对隐私支付的影响

私密支付可能依赖特定链上事件触发,若网络重组或确认不足,会造成用户感知的不确定性。因此需要:

- 更保守的最终性策略;

- 对失败/回滚状态提供更清晰的解释。

3)生态协同的现实建议

与其追求“矿池可控”,不如在钱包侧优化韧性:多RPC、合理的确认数、清晰的状态机与重试机制。

结语:把“接入BSC”做成系统工程

TPWallet添加BSC链钱包的价值不止在功能开通,而在于形成从隐私支付、转账体验、云端弹性到行业风控与矿池关联的完整闭环。私密支付要以可验证、可解释、可合规为原则;转账要以状态机韧性为核心;弹性云计算要保证链上读写与索引的稳定;而对于矿池带来的网络波动,钱包侧需通过最终性策略与重试机制吸收不确定性。

以上讨论可作为后续产品规划与技术选型的基础:先将“稳定接入”打牢,再逐步引入“私密与创新”,并以行业研究反馈不断校准安全与体验。

作者:云岚行舟发布时间:2026-04-19 06:28:48

评论

NovaPeng

BSC接入这套思路很系统:从ChainId/派生到nonce与失败映射都覆盖到了,私密支付那段“隐私—合规—可解释”平衡也很关键。

小月鲸

弹性云计算系统那部分让我想到钱包后端的索引和通知队列,幂等+降级策略要提前设计,不然链抖动时体验会很糟。

ZedLin

矿池对确认速度和最终性影响经常被忽略,你把它接到钱包确认策略里是加分项。

云枫Echo

转账失败原因映射+替代交易(提高gas替换nonce)这个方向很实用,建议在UI里把“失败->可重试”流程做成闭环。

Aster猫

私密支付如果上链验证Gas很贵,客户端证明耗时也会影响体验;文中提到的性能优化和选择性披露我很认同。

相关阅读
<i draggable="ioi63_3"></i><center date-time="pzmt70c"></center><address lang="mmq0q3g"></address><small dir="sco6y80"></small><acronym draggable="4nepoqn"></acronym><small date-time="0s_qaaj"></small><bdo lang="cxwydxy"></bdo>